HSQE Advisor – RailLocation: Ashford, Kent with Site / Hybrid working 2 days a weekSalary: £53,000 – £57,000 negotiable dependant on level of experience plus vehicle and packageCompany Information:A multi-disciplinary railway turnkey business, capable of undertaking a wide variety of rail projects, from solution recommendations to complete design and construction is looking to hire a HSQE Advisor to join their team covering sites in the South EastRequirements for the Health & Safety Advisor– NEBOSH General Certificate (Essential)
– Site background
– Experience in Railway construction Industry
– Strong understanding of Network Rail process and procedures
– Accident & Investigation experience
– PTS
– A sound knowledge of ISO9001, ISO14001 & ISO45001
– CDM Risk Knowledge
– Ability to adapt ideas and approaches to suit changing priorities or solutions
– Well organised, diplomatic, proactive, assertive and well-disciplinedDesirable– NEBOSH Diploma or equivalent level H&S qualification
– Auditor qualifications
– IEMA/CQI membership
– CSCSMain Duties for the Health & Safety Advisor– Provide Health & Safety support to Rail Sector projects
– Assist in the development of Health & Safety related documentation including CPP, WPP, TBS, RAMS
– Promoting the awareness of Health & Safety issues and activities across the projects
– Receive, review and disseminate Health & Safety information
– Organisation of investigations into incidents and accidents, reporting of conclusions and implement
corrective actions as necessary
– Maintain liaison with Trackwork Clients, Network Rail, Enforcement Agencies and Third Parties on Health & Safety
issues
– Support the Head of Health & Safety in developing Health & Safety Strategies and maintaining third party accreditations
– Take stewardship of the internal and external audit program and support area offices in respect to third party audits
